When an IT team needs a site “today,” a facility still under construction looks worse than one already live. When the team is planning an owned CPU fleet 12–18 months out, the logic flips.

Why “already live” ≠ “capacity for you”

Commercial racks of the right class and density are often locked into long contracts. By the time hardware lands in the warehouse, free power may be gone — or what remains may not fit your design (density, cooling, network entries).

What pre-lease actually buys you

QuestionWhy lock it early
Power and densityracks for your CPU profile, not leftovers
Timinghardware delivery aligned with hall readiness
Compliancea clear facility address in audits and contracts
Economicspredictable TCO without a last-minute redesign

Pre-lease is not “buying something that does not exist yet.” It is reserving placement parameters while the site completes certification and commissioning.

A typical international timeline

  1. Confirm jurisdiction and data-localization requirements.
  2. Choose the model: owned servers vs cloud.
  3. Agree the reliability class (for critical systems, Tier IV is the benchmark).
  4. Reserve capacity against the launch horizon.
  5. Run hardware procurement and network design in parallel.

Step 4 is the one teams skip — then scramble for “anything available” three months before go-live.
